Caitlyn Jenner Opens Up About Contemplating Suicide Before Transition
Caitlyn Jenner has revealed that one of the darkest times in her life happened when she was privately beginning her transition.
“Fortunately, only one time,” the 67-year-old reality star told Extra about contemplating suicide. “The media got so hard on me, the rag magazines coming up with every stupid story there was. I had four or five paparazzis following me, running me off the road trying to get pictures – my life was hell, and they’re coming up with all these stories.”

“And that night, I said, ‘You know the easy way out. I got a gun just go in the room, and let’s get it over with.’ The next day, I thought, ‘Wasn’t that the stupidest thing you ever thought about?’ – so that was kind of the beginning of the transition,” Caitlyn added. “I thought, ‘You know what, just to make me feel better, maybe I can get a tracheal shave,’ I would do little things like that to make me feel better about myself.”
